Freelance System Test and Integration Engineer Braintree, Essex, UK
Software Engineer specialising in system and software testing, in particular safety critical systems. ISEB Software Test Practioner certified.
| Rating: | Unrated (New) |
| Hourly Rate / Cost: | £38.89 per hour |
| Daily Rate / Cost: | £291.67 per day |
| Available From: | Now |
| Seller ID: | 247588 |
CV (Curriculum Vitae) / Résumé
I have gained experience in my career with GEC-Marconi in all aspects of the software life cycle, adding to my previous hardware expertise. This experience has been further enhanced since becoming a contractor, within the field of software testing. I am a good team player, good attention to detail, stick to deadlines, creative and I am used to planning my activities.
SKILLS
LANGUAGES
C, Ada, Fortran
OPERATING SYSTEMS
Windows 95/98/Me/2000/XP, Linux, VAX/VMS
TOOLS
PolySpace, Cantata, LDRA TestBed/TBRun, AdaTEST, TestMate, McCabe, Teamwork, Cradle, Mascot, CVS, PVCS, Aegis
METHODS
RTSASD, Schlaer-Mellor, Yourdon, SSADM, OOA, OOD, UML
STANDARDS
ISO 9001, DO-178B, DOD-STD-2167A, MIL-STD-498, IEEE 829, IEEE 1044, DEF-STN 00-55, MISRA
Employment History
(Oct 2005 & ongoing)
System Test and Integration Engineer
Key Skills: C, black box, functional testing, integration, system testing, regression testing.
Responsible for the requirements, test planning and scripting, test execution and reporting, handover and s/w delivery of the Airport Data Information System (ADIS) system. In addition, involved in supporting CDIS, multi-system testing and FAT/SAT of ADIS and CDIS for P2901.
(Nov 2004 to Oct 2005)
Software Engineer
Key Skills: C, LDRA, black box, functional testing, object code coverage.
Verification and test of active joystick control for avionics project. Developed using the MATLAB tool for the design, and implemented in ANSI C. Verification using LDRA TestBed/TBRun, Green Hills MULTI cross compiler and Gcover for coverage analysis of object code. Peer review test scripts and results.
(Jun 2004 to Nov 2004)
Software Test Engineer
QinetiQKey Skills: C, Cantata, black box, white box, functional testing, integration testing, system testing, CVS
Responsible for the VV&T of remote controlled excavator. Project developed to DEF-STAN 00-55 SIL 2. Development tools were UML. Code was written in ANSI C for Coldfire and PIC processors, MISRA compliant. Module test Coldfire code using CANTATA test tool, integration and system testing of Coldfire and PIC code using purpose built test rig. Target system comprises Coldfire and PIC processors with CAN bus and serial comms. Documentation, test script, test results and data configuration control using CVS. Peer review test scripts and results. Review source code and documentation.
(Mar 2003 to Mar 2004)
Software Engineer (Test)
Skyforce AvionicsKey Skills: Windows ME/Linux, Cantata, C, black box functional testing, statement coverage.
Responsible for the verification and test of the KMD250 aircraft multifunction display/ navigation system for certification at DO 178B Level C by the FAA. The C source code being developed on a Linux platform and the module test performed on a Windows platform. Aegis configuration control, Borland compiler and CANTATA test tools used. Test scripts developed according to the company procedures, peer review test scripts. PowerPC platform with serial and ARINC 429 comms. Liaise with external testers, monitor and report progress
(Nov 2002 to Mar 2003)
Team Leader/Test Engineer
Smiths AerospaceKey Skills: LDRA Testbed/TBRun, C, black box functional testing, branch/decision coverage.
Responsible for the verification and test of the Standby Flight Instrument Magnetometer (SFIM) for certification at DO 178B Level B. The SFIM, coded in C, compiled using the Imagecraft compiler and executed on an Atmega 128 microcontroller. The test tool used was LDRA Testbed with TBRun. Develop the tests and write the test scripts for host and target testing. Produce the documentation set including test strategy, test specifications, test reports, Verification Cross Reference Matrix and accomplishment summary. Lead the formal test runs. Documentation sign off
(Sep 2001 to Nov 2002)
VV&T Engineer
Thales AvionicsKey Skills: Rational Apex, Testmate, Ada, black box functional testing.
Responsible for the sub-system V & T of the VOR/DME sub-system of the Control, Display Navigation Unit (CDNU) for CAA certification at DO178B Level C. The CDNU was designed using MASCOT and coded in Ada, using the Rational APEX system for code development and configuration control. TestMate is used to write the test scripts, the test harness being coded in Ada using the Rational APEX system. Also, produce the updated test documents and attend peer reviews
(Mar 2001 to Sep 2001)
Software Engineer
BAE Systems Avionics GroupKey Skills: Cradle, TMS320 Assembler, reverse engineering
Responsible for the reverse engineering of the DSP design for a Covert Radar Altimeter (CRA). Produce the design DFDs and DD entries from the current TMS320 assembler code, using the Cradle CASE tool. Modify the design in accordance with required changes. Attend design, code and document peer reviews. Assist in production of required documents.
(Aug 2000 to Feb 2001)
Test Engineer/Team Leader
Giveba SAKey Skills: PVCS, Cantata/McCabe, C, black box functional testing
Lead a team of engineers responsible for the Verification and Validation of an altimeter written in C. Validate existing tests against the requirements and design, updating the tests where necessary. Verification testing is to cover module, integration and system testing of the software product for CAA approval at DO178B Level B standard. Define V&V strategy and produce test document set (plans, specifications and descriptions), review tests and documentation, conduct formal run of unit, integration and system tests with SQA.
(Nov 1999 to Aug 2000)
Test Engineer
Meggitt AvionicsJune 2000 – August 2000 Meggitt Avionics Test Engineer
Key Skills: PVCS, PC host, Cantata, C, black box functional testing
Member of a team, perform Verification testing at the unit level of the C code for the Air Data Attitude and Heading Reference System (ADAHRS) project for CAA/FAA approval at DO178B level B standard, using the IPL test tool, Cantata. Develop the test scripts on a PC host from the Low Level Design documents. Peer review test scripts produced by other team members.
February 2000 – June 2000 Meggitt Avionics H/W Test Engineer
Key Skills: PVCS, PC host, Microsoft VC, testing of hardware functionality, including BIT
As the member of a team, perform hardware functional testing of a processor board containing a Texas TMS320C3X DSP and an FPGA using C. The avionics application, Air Data Attitude and Heading Reference System (ADAHRS) uses this processor board, the FPGA being the controlling interface to the transducers. Write the tests using C, employing a memory mapped test interface for key input and LCD output. Write the code, review documentation and run formal tests.
November 1999 – February 2000 Meggitt Avionics Test Engineer
Key Skills: PVCS, PC host, AdaTest, target SunOs 5.7, TARTAN suite, black box functional testing
Member of a Verification team unit testing the Ada software for the Secondary Flight Display using AdaTEST for CAA/FAA approval at DO178B level B standard. Target, Texas Instrument processor using the TARTAN Software Development System running on SunOs 5.7. Creation of documents including test descriptions, procedures and scripts, perform document and script reviews.
(Mar 1999 to Nov 1999)
Software Engineer
AirSys ATMKey Skills: VAX VMS, RTL/2 system and regression testing
As a member of the Y2K team, analyse impact of Y2K on two Air Traffic Management (ATM) systems. Devise Y2K tests to demonstrate correct operation of the ATM system using AFTN and RTS simulators. Produce/update documentation to company standards. Run regression and Y2K tests for formal acceptance of the systems by customer.
Professional Qualifications
INFORMATION SYSTEMS EXAMINATION BOARD
Software Test PRACTITIONER June 2003
Software Test FOUNDATION February 2003
Education
( 1995 to 1995)
Open University
BSc Mathematics and Computing
( 1975 to 1975)
WILLESDEN COLLEGE OF TECHNOLOGY,
HNC Electrical and Electronic Engineering
Assignment History
(This Seller has recently been shortlisted or contracted for the following people4 assignments)
- Borland C Contractor: We have a small program written using Borland C Compiler. The program has a one-line fault which is failing to deal with the year 2008. The problem is that the code has been converting hex to integer values. Up until 2007, the integer value has always been a number, but in 2008, it is represented by 0A. The conversion has not worked for this hex value. The rest of the date; dd mm is all working correctly.
- Document Specialist - Word/Visio: Documentation Specialist - Computer validation. Using Word and Visio, Standard Operating Procedures and Diagrams to submit documents for Computer validation in the Pharmacuetical Industry.
Categories & Freelance Skills
IT & Internet
Categories
- Application Development
- IT Management
- Operating Systems
- Programming
- Project Management
- Reporting & Analysis
- Security Clearance
- Software Testing
- Web Design & Usability
- Web Development/Prog
Skills
- ADA (Programming)
- Application Integration (Application Development)
- Assurance (IT Management - Quality)
- C (Programming)
- C Shell (Operating Systems)
- C++ (Programming)
- COBOL (Programming)
- Configuration Management (IT Management)
- Consultancy (IT Management)
- DOS (Programming)
- Excel (Project Management - Microsoft)
- Fortran (Programming)
- Functional Documentation (Project Management)
- Hardware Installation (IT Management)
- HTML
- Large Company - UK (Project Management)
- Legacy Migration (Project Management)
- Linux (Operating Systems)
- Mentoring (Project Management)
- Microsoft (Project Management)
- MS Visio (Reporting & Analysis)
- Multinational Organisation (Project Management)
- Multiple Projects (Project Management)
- Outsourcing (IT Management)
- Pascal (Programming)
- PDP-11 (Operating Systems)
- PL/M (Programming)
- PowerPoint (Project Management - Microsoft)
- Private Sector (Project Management)
- Quality (IT Management)
- Red Hat (Operating Systems - Linux)
- RSX (Operating Systems)
- SC (Security Clearance)
- Software Selection (IT Management)
- Staff (numbers) (Project Management)
- Standards CMM (IT Management - Quality)
- SUSE (Operating Systems - Linux)
- Team Leadership (IT Management)
- Technical Documentation (Project Management)
- Test Execution (Project Management)
- Test Management (IT Management)
- Test Planning (Project Management)
- UML (Programming)
- up to 5 (Project Management - Staff (numbers))
- Visio (Project Management - Microsoft)
- Visual C++ (Programming - Visual Studio)
- Visual Studio (Programming)
- VMS (Operating Systems)
- Waterfall (Project Management)
- Web Design (Web Design & Usability)
- Web Development (Web Development/Prog)
- Word (Project Management - Microsoft)
- XHTML (Web Development/Prog)
- XML

